Merced, CA, April 23, 2013; Centurion Boats is proud to announce Brian Detrick as the newest member of the Centurion Carbon Pro Team. Brian Detrick grew up in Elk Grove, California on Shortline Lake. He started water skiing at the age of two and was competing at the age of four. Detrick had success early as he became a national champion and national record holder by ten years of age.

Detrick’s recent accomplishments on the water includes being selected to the six member 2012 United States University Water Ski Team, 2012 University World Champion, third place at the 2012 Australian Open, fifth place at the 2012 Atlanta ProAm and seventh place at the 2012 Calgary Pro ShootOut. Besides being a professional athlete, Detrick is also the owner of BRICK EVENTS, an event management, planning, coordinating and consulting company based in Elk Grove, California.

About Centurion: Centurion Boats is most recognized as the first boat company to produce a dedicated wakesurfing boat and with its ENZO SV244 model, Centurion remains at the top-of-the-class in this space. In addition to world-class wakeboarding and slalom ski boats, Centurion has been a pioneer in watersports towboat technology. Centurion held the first World Wake Surfing Championship in 1995, an event that has grown to become the world’s largest, annual, premier wake surfing event.
